Admixtures for concrete, mortar and grout - Concrete admixtures. Definitions, requirements, conformity, marking and labelling1 Scope This European Standard specifies definitions and requirements for admixtures for use in concrete. It covers admixtures for plain, reinforced and prestressed concrete which are used in site mixed, ready mixed concrete and precast concrete. The performance requirements in this standard apply to admixtures used in concrete of normal consistence.
